Sector benchmark

What Community Improvement & Capacity Building executives earn in Wisconsin

GLENDALE CHAMBER OF COMMERCE reported no executive compensation in its latest filing. For context, the highest-paid executive at a comparable community improvement & capacity building organization in Wisconsin earns a median of $63,550.

25th percentile
$32k
Median
$63,550
75th percentile
$106k
90th percentile
$149k

These are community improvement & capacity building sector-wide figures, not this organization's reported pay. Based on 59 organizations across 59 filings (2022 – 2023).
